Nanoparticle colloidal stability investigated by small-angle x-ray scattering

Full text: An evaluation of nanoparticle colloidal stability in the presence of protein is essential to understand the nanoparticle behavior in a biological medium. Frequently, dynamic light scattering (DLS) is the main technique used to make this kind of evaluation. However, we have found out that small-angle X-ray scattering (SAXS) is also an interesting technique to study colloidal stability and protein corona. The SAXS results were evaluated by the variation in the extrapolated intensity at zero scattering angle [I (0)] of the nanoparticles as a function of protein concentration. This work uses these two techniques to study the adsorption of bovine serum albumin (BSA) and fetal bovine serum (FBS) on bare silica nanoparticles (Bare) and silica nanoparticle-modified by zwitterionic (ZW) and polyethylene glycol (PEG). While the hydrodynamic diameter of the nanoparticles shifted to smaller values due to the contribution of free proteins on DLS results, the evaluation of protein corona by SAXS did not have this artifact. In addition, the SAXS technique was able to detect a thin corona protein that did not affect the colloidal stability, as well a system of pair of nanoparticles having interaction, as confirmed by cryo-em.
